Suggest Treatment For Severe Toothache

Hi there,

I went to the Dentist today because of severe toothache,
I had a full exam of my teeth done, and the tooth that is bothering me terribly is not infected and is hurting because the nerve is exposed. I have been up for 44 hours now, I need to know if I pull this tooth out myself while taking my prescribed anti biotics will I be fine or do I need to infact go to a dentist, my dentist says we should do a open and drain or drain and pump im not sure I cant remember. but it is temporary until I can get a root canal done. However I would just like this tooth removed. Not sure if this helps but they classified the tooth as #16. Please help

Dentist 's  Response
Thanks for using Health Care Magic.

Read your query.

Removal of the tooth by your own is not possible and absolutely not advised .Tooth extraction is to be done under anesthesia which needs supervision.

For the pain continue with the medicines as prescribed. Having the tooth treated by root canal treatment is the best possible advice I would give if I were your treating dentist.

Once the treatment is started ,the pain will subside.
